Hüseyin Oruç is a Turkish male badminton player.[1] He won the silver medal at the 2013 Mediterranean Games in the men's doubles event partnered with Emre Aslan.[2] In 2012, he and Aslan also won the men's doubles title at the Iraq International tournament.[3]
